What is driveway and gate lighting in Short Hills, NJ?

Driveway and Gate Lighting is part of the landscape lighting we install on Short Hills properties. Driveway and gate lighting marks the entrance and the edges of a drive so the turn-in is findable from the road and the approach reads as a sequence rather than a dark strip.

How do we install driveway and gate lighting in Short Hills?

Piers, gate posts and columns are lit as objects, which gives the entrance a width a driver can read at speed.

Column tops carry a downward beam rather than an upward wash, which keeps the light on the drive surface a car has to navigate.

Curves and grade changes carry a fixture at the apex, since a driver reads a lit turn earlier than a lit straight of the same length.

The entrance is lit first and brightest in the sequence, because that is the decision point a driver has to find from the road.

Bollards suit a paved drive where a stake fixture would sit exposed to a snow blade, and their heights are chosen against the driver sight line.

What does a bad install look like?

A gate lit hard from the inside face only. Anyone approaching from the road sees a silhouette, and the address plate stays illegible from a car.
